Benches Clear In Red Sox-Rays When Yunel Escobar Steals Third
After the Rays built a five-run lead in the bottom of the seventh inning, Yunel Escobar stole third base. A couple of Red Sox players saw that as disrespectful, and it wasn't long before benches cleared and players pushed each other around.
After Escobar took third with no throw by catcher A.J. Pierzynski, Boston's David Ross yelled at Escobar from the dugout. The Rays shortstop chirped back, and hey, there's Jonny Gomes coming into frame, going after Escobar.
Players from both benches ran onto the field, and more shoving occurred, but tempers eventually cooled down. If anything, it was fun to see another chapter in the Boston-Tampa Bay rivalry.
Escobar, Gomes, and Sean Rodriguez were ejected from the game as a result. The Rays won, 8-5.
Also, if you were wondering why Don Zimmer looks different, Rays third-base coach Tom Foley is wearing his jersey while Zimmer recovers from heart surgery. Now you know.
